"XBOX, GameCube"@en . . "2002"^^ . "Elliot Strange"@en . "She-Line: The Game is a scrapped adventure game that was completed in 2002. It was developed by Enigma Studios, with artwork and stage design handled by Elliot Strange via Check Studios. The game was based on the TV show, which was revived on KidsWB! after getting taken off of the FOX Kids programing block. The game was released for the XBOX and GameCube, with a planned PlayStation 2 port that never saw the light of day. It was published by Eidos Interactive and co-developed by Radical Entertainment and Check Studios (under the Check Multimedia label). Strange assumed direct creative control during the development of the game."@en . "Warner Bros. Interactive Entertainment"@en .
